Transaction 4581525c7a38a19667713656fbc568dfdd762820f609e7174c79b33a25be90af
1 Input
1 Output
-
4581525c7a38a19667713656fbc568dfdd762820f609e7174c79b33a25be90af: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c153d46c5b527a8205b4b0e5d366ca0cdc985f17d6b9cefabae3e5f9ca6697d6
- address
- bc1pc9fagmzm2fagypd5krjaxek2pnwfshch66uua746u0jlnjnxjltqqvge83